How many days does each solar term differ?
What we generally know now is that the sun and the earth have been constantly revolving and rotating. The earth's orbit around the sun is usually called the ecliptic, and the 24 solar terms are divided according to the position of the sun on the ecliptic. First of all, when the sun shines directly on the equator, it is designated as "the longitude of the Yellow River is zero", that is, the vernal equinox. From here, every advance of 15 degrees is a solar term, which extends downwards from the vernal equinox, Qingming, Grain Rain, Changxia and so on. After running for a week, it will return to the vernal equinox, which is a 360-degree tropic year, so it is divided into 24 solar terms.
So, basically, the difference is about 15 days.
